Cimarron Reposado
Cimarron Reposado offers aromas of cooked agave, vanilla, light oak, and warm spice, complemented by hints of citrus, caramel, and white pepper. It's smooth, well-balanced palate features toasty oak, baked agave, butterscotch, and baking spice, finishing warm, slightly sweet, and lingering. Made from 100% Blue Weber Agave grown in Los Altos, Jalisco, it is cooked in stone ovens, extracted with a roller mill, and crafted using deep well water. Fermented in open-air stainless steel vats with wild yeast, it is double distilled in copper pot stills, then aged 4 to 6 months in ex-bourbon barrels—offering subtle oak influence while preserving the crisp character of highland agave.
About the Distillery:
Crafted at NOM 1146 by Master Distiller Enrique Fonseca, Cimarron Reposado maintains a clean and smooth profile with just enough oak influence to add complexity while keeping the agave front and center.
ABV/PROOF: 40% ABV
